“In India, we are at a fantastic point right now and fascinating developments happening in every aspect of Higher education. Everywhere I go in India, I see enormous energy and thought being put into ‘What we should do in the next 20-25 years’” remarked Prof. Raghu Sundaram, Dean of NYU Stern School of Business on his visit to the Jio Institute campus on 16th February 2024.

Prof. Raghu Sundaram is the Dean and the Edward I. Altman Professor of Credit and Debt Markets at New York University’s Leonard N. Stern School of Business. He also serves as a member of the Academic Council of Krea University and the Advisory Council of Shiv Nadar University Delhi-NCR, both in India, and the Advisory Board of the Antai College of Economics and Management, Shanghai Jiao Tong University in Beijing, China. He has published extensively in mathematical economics, decision theory, and game theory. His research has appeared in leading academic journals in finance and economics and several practitioner-oriented journals. He has also authored two books in the area of economics.

Upon his visit, Prof Sundaram, accompanied by the Vice Chancellor, Dr Dipak Jain, Project Director, Dr Palak Sheth and other dignitaries and staff of Jio Institute toured the campus infrastructure and facilities. During the tour, he was given a brief about Jio Institute’s vision, leadership, faculty, programmes and future expansion plans of the Institute by Dr Raveendra Chittoor, Dean of the School of Professional Studies & Executive Education.  

Prof Sundaram then interacted with the staff of Jio Institute, where he applauded the impressive set-up of the Jio Institute from its innovative approach to curriculum to the world-class, state-of-the-art infrastructure. He shared insights about his work in global strategy at NYU and emphasised the need for higher education institutes to adapt to current industry trends by revising their curriculums continuously.

He also met with the students of the Jio Institute, who engaged in extensive discussion on various topics. He discussed how his research career panned out for him in the 1980s to India’s future in the global arena and how the country is continuously evolving, both economically, and as a democracy. Prof Sundaram discussed his thoughts on the current job market and advised students to develop skills to match changing scenarios at the global level.

Prof Sundaram was felicitated by Dr Ravichandran, Provost, Jio Institute and Dr Dipak Jain, Vice Chancellor, Jio Institute. These visits offer students a wide range of perspectives that helps them to develop their own world view.
